Transaction 44881403d5c6e7e1f2070ef52fcbb8f74de2f617ee215da93d73c0aa2b3dffec
3 Input
2 Outputs
- 44881403d5c6e7e1f2070ef52fcbb8f74de2f617ee215da93d73c0aa2b3dffec:0
- 44881403d5c6e7e1f2070ef52fcbb8f74de2f617ee215da93d73c0aa2b3dffec:1
value 7092100
address 1Hu74BGjsQovSBacso6oiMB6DRyXyDjpf4
value 2567329
address 35hGKEZkUyTNXFVdEahoMV8Vmeu2yDCeZD